Weathered Lagoon color palette — #ECF9F1 · #C3D9A7 · #649874 · #5D6083 · #003027
Fern takes the lead with Pistachio close behind in a set that reads as nature and growth at first glance.
The five colors
- Ivory (#ECF9F1): a clean, paper-quiet neutral.
- Pistachio (#C3D9A7): A whisper-light, dusty green — the color of fresh herbs.
- Fern (#649874): A luminous, dusty teal — the color of sea glass.
- Graphite (#5D6083): A full-bodied, dusty violet — the color of twilight just after sunset.
- Deep Forest (#003027): A deep, shadowed, dusty teal — the color of shallow lagoons.
Feels like: Nature, Growth, Sophistication, Grounding. Tagged botanical, earthy, muted.
